date:2018624 day15

一.接口測試

1.字典操作

JSON:以字符串形式展現字典

 將MyLibrary.py到入至PyCharm

 

字典套件中 Library Collections 和 MyLibrary.py

關鍵字:

A.Create Dictionary(創建字典):RIDE自帶關鍵字,后跟的字典為key=value

 

B.Get Dictionary Keys(得到字典的Keys):Collections庫中的關鍵字,需要傳參數字典名

 

C.Get Dictionary Values(得到字典的Values):Collections庫中的關鍵字,需要傳參數字典名

 

 

D.Get From Dictionary(通過Key得到對應的Value):Collections庫中的關鍵字,需要傳參數字典名、Key值

 

 

關鍵字:

E.Json To Dict(Json形式轉為字典形式):MyLibrary.py中的關鍵字,需要傳參數字典名

 

嵌套字典:

 

2.Get請求

請求套件中 Library Collections 和 MyLibrary.py

 關鍵字:

Get:MyLiBrary.py中的關鍵字,需要傳的參數是url、請求參數

 

 

 

3.Post請求

Post套件中 Library Collections 和 MyLibrary.py

 

 

關鍵字:

Post:MyLiBrary.py中的關鍵字,需要傳的參數是url、請求參數、cookie值

 

Should Be Equal(對比):RIDE自帶的關鍵字,需要傳對比的兩個參數

 

二.接口測試.jpg

 

 

&&&&&&&&&&&&&&&&&&&&&&&&xxxxx·xx&&&&&&&&&&&&&&&&&&&&&&&& 

 

date:2018630 day16

一.接口項目分層

1.測試環境

 

2.自定義關鍵字

 

 

#登錄關鍵字

根據接口文檔來寫關鍵字

post請求需要傳遞的參數,得到的參數數據

 

 

 #創建訂單

 

 

 

#查詢訂單

 

 

 

 

#base64解密關鍵字

 

3.測試用例

 將關鍵字串聯起來成為一個操作

 

params與data的區別:

params是添加到url的請求字符串中的,用于get請求。 

而data是添加到請求體(body)中的, 用于post請求。